Course Content

• Urban Green Infrastructure Planning and Design
• Ecosystem Services and Urban Green Infrastructure
• Sustainable Stormwater Management with Green Infrastructure
• Green Infrastructure Implementation and Construction Techniques
• Biodiversity and Habitat Creation in Urban Environments
• Financing and Policy for Urban Green Infrastructure
• Green Infrastructure and Climate Change Adaptation & Mitigation
• Urban Forestry and Green Infrastructure
• Monitoring and Evaluation of Green Infrastructure Performance

Career path

Career Role Description
Urban Green Infrastructure (UGI) Manager Oversees the planning, design, implementation, and maintenance of UGI projects. Leads teams and manages budgets. High demand for strategic thinking and project management skills.
UGI Consultant (Sustainability) Advises clients on integrating green infrastructure into urban development. Specializes in sustainable urban planning and environmental impact assessments.
Ecological Surveyor (Green Infrastructure) Conducts ecological surveys to inform the design and implementation of UGI. Requires strong botanical knowledge and experience in habitat assessment.
Urban Landscape Architect (Green Spaces) Designs and manages the creation of green spaces within urban areas, focusing on aesthetic appeal, functionality, and ecological considerations.
